Can an Employee be Fired for Using Marijuana?

complex legal issues, many of which remain unresolved by the courts. Amendment 64 itself addressed concerns about marijuana in the workplace. Specifically, the text of the constitutional provision implementing Amendment 64 provides that “[n]othing in this section is intended to require an employer to permit or accommodate the use, consumption, possession, transfer, display, transportation, sale or growing of marijuana in the workplace or to affect the ability of employers to…

Frequently Asked Questions

…not be able to refer you to another attorney. There are many websites that can be used to find an attorney, including, but not limited to www.martindalehubbell.com; www.avvo.com; and www.lawyers.com. 3. What is a retainer? A retainer is money paid in advance. The money goes into a retainer trust account. When the lawyer provides services or incurs expenses, money is deducted from the retainer and paid to the lawyer. 4….
